WebMendip was a local government district of Somerset in England. The district covered a largely rural area of 285 square miles (738 km 2) with a population of approximately 112,500, ranging from the Wiltshire border in the east to part of the Somerset Levels in the west. WebEasington District Council elections were generally held every four years between the council's creation in 1974 and its abolition in 2009. Easington was a non-metropolitan district in County Durham, England. On 1 April 2009 the council's functions passed to Durham County Council, which became a unitary authority .
